Effective 30 September 1986, the Headquarters and Headquarters Company was assigned to the United States Training and Doctrine Command (TRADOC) and activated at Fort Leonard Wood, Missouri. 1st Engineer Battalion (United States) - Wikipedia The 31st Engineer Battalion of the United States Army was originally constituted as the 31st Engineer Company on 1 July 1940 and activated at Fort Belvoir, Virginia. Less than a year later, on 22 March 1943, the regiment was divided the Headquarters Company became Headquarters, 1114th Engineer Combat Group, and its 1st and 2nd Battalions became the 31st Engineer Combat Battalion and the 241st Engineer Combat Battalion, respectively. The battalions equipment was delivered by rail to Beaumont, Texas for transport to Vietnam aboard cargo ships and the soldiers were given a short leave to visit and say farewell to family and loved ones. Letters were sent to beverage and snack companies in the United States soliciting anything they could spare to help make our situation a little more like home when their gifts arrived, they were divided evenly between the battalions three soldier-built clubs, to make them more like clubs at home and to help build the mens morale. Using the battalions unit fund projectors and a large sheet stretched between two telephone poles, movies obtained from the USO and USA Special Services were shown nearly every night on the battalion parade field. At Blackhorse Base Camp in direct support of the 11th Armored Cavalry Regiment, Company D immediately undertook base camp development, including grease racks for 21 units, concrete pads for 130 one- and two-story billets, a 1400 square foot Special Services facility (Service Club) and continuing construction and maintenance of roads and drainage. The 31st was re-activated at Camp McCoy, Wisconsin 10 March 1951, during the Korean War. After nearly four years of service in Vietnam, the battalion returned to Fort Lewis, Washington, and was inactivated there on 12 March 1972. Constituted 1 July 1940 in the Regular Army as the 31st Engineer Company and activated at Fort Belvoir, Virginia, Regiment broken up 22 March 1943 and its elements reorganized and redesignated as follows-, 31st Engineer Combat Battalion inactivated 9 March 1946 at Camp Kilmer, New Jersey, Headquarters transferred 30 September 1986 to the United States Army Training and Doctrine Command and activated at Fort Leonard Wood, Missouri, World War II: Rhineland; Ardennes-Alsace; Central Europe, Vietnam: Tet Counteroffensive; Counteroffensive, Phase IV; Counteroffensive, Phase V; Counteroffensive, Phase VI; Tet 69/Counteroffensive; Summer-Fall 1969; Winter-Spring 1970; Sanctuary Counteroffensive; Counteroffensive, Phase VII; Consolidation I; Consolidation II.
